Abstract
The invention relates to the use of IGF-1 for the manufacture of a medicament for treatment of Type 1 diabetes mellitus. the medicament comprising a subcutaneous dose not greater than needed to achieve an IGF-1 serum level characteristic for healthy individuals i.e. a physiological replacement of serum IGF-1. This treatment would be especially valuable for the treatment of children or adolescents with Type 1 diabetes mellitus and could lead to improvements in their pubertal growth.
